How does Yakima, WA compare to Federal Way, WA? Yakima has a population of 96,810 with a median household income of $59,228, while Federal Way has 99,232 residents and a median income of $82,144. Below you'll find a detailed breakdown of demographics, economy, and housing for both cities.
